Foundation stabilizing services focus on reinforcing and supporting a building’s foundation to address issues related to settling, shifting, or cracking. These services typically involve the installation of specialized supports or underpinning systems designed to improve the stability of the foundation. By adding structural reinforcement, these solutions help prevent further movement and reduce the risk of damage to the property’s overall structure. The goal is to restore the integrity of the foundation, ensuring the building remains safe and secure over time.
These services are often sought out to resolve common foundation problems such as u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or ceilings, and doors or windows that no longer close properly. Foundation movement can be caused by soil settlement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Addressing these issues promptly with stabilization techniques can help mitigate further damage and avoid more costly repairs in the future. Professionals typically assess the condition of the foundation and recommend appropriate stabilization methods tailored to the specific needs of the property.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Stabilizing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pontiac,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ses range from $3,000 to $7,000 depending on the extent of stabilization needed. For example, simple piering might cost around $3,500, while more complex underpinning can reach $6,500 or more.
Labor and Materials - Labor costs for foundation stabilization services generally fall between $1,500 and $4,000. Material costs vary based on the stabilization method, with common options costing around $1,000 to $3,000.
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more complex foundation issues can increase costs significantly, with projects in Pontiac, MI typically ranging from $4,000 to $10,000. Smaller repairs tend to stay within the lower end of this range.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its, inspection fees, or unforeseen complications,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. It is advisable to contact local service providers for precise est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ques used by contractors to improve the stability and support of a building’s foundation, helping to prevent or repair issues like settling or cracking.
How do contractors stabilize a sinking foundation? Professionals may use methods such as underpinning, piering, or slab jacking to lift and reinforce a sinking foundation, restoring stability to the structure.
What signs indicate the need for foundation stabilization? Common signs include cracked walls,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ks, which may suggest underlying stability issues.
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services can be adapted for various foundation types, including pier and beam, slab, or crawl space foundations, depending on the specific issue.
